#02142e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#02142e is composed of 0.8% red, 7.8%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.7% cyan, 56.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 82% black. It has a hue angle of 215.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 9.4%. #02142e color hex could be obtained by blending #04285c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

#02142e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#02142e has RGB values of R:2, G:20,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.82. Its decimal value is 136238.
